无论application.i.e如何跟踪屏幕上的鼠标位置。每当用户在任何应用程序中点击或选择鼠标时,我都希望在此时显示我自己的菜单。
有没有办法使用c#在屏幕上显示鼠标位置?
答案 0 :(得分:1)
要执行此操作,您需要P / Invoke到user32.dll并使用SetWindowsHookEx()
。
看看这里:
答案 1 :(得分:0)
这听起来不错。我确定你可以用一点力气强迫它,但是当点击鼠标时可能想要显示自己的菜单的其他应用程序呢?
答案 2 :(得分:0)
我已经解决了这个问题,我使用低级鼠标挂钩和低级键盘挂钩来实现解决方案。
我还没有添加菜单部分。